One key driver behind DeFi’s rapid growth is tokenization innovations. By converting assets—like real estate, stocks, or commodities—into digital tokens, you can trade or transfer ownership instantly, without the need for intermediaries. Tokenization reduces costs, increases liquidity, and opens up investment opportunities to a broader audience. It allows you to fractionalize assets, making high-value investments accessible to people who previously couldn’t participate. These innovations are transforming traditional markets by enabling peer-to-peer transactions that are recorded transparently on the blockchain, providing real-time tracking and eliminating the need for trusted third parties. However, as promising as these advancements are, they face significant regulatory challenges. Governments and financial authorities worldwide are still figuring out how to oversee the burgeoning DeFi space. You might find that regulations are often lagging behind innovations, creating uncertainty for users and developers alike. For example, questions around anti-money laundering (AML) and know-your-customer (KYC) compliance are vital when dealing with tokenized assets and decentralized exchanges. Regulatory frameworks could impose restrictions or require compliance measures that might slow down innovation or limit access. But these challenges aren’t insurmountable. Many regulators are exploring ways to adapt existing laws or create new ones tailored specifically for DeFi, aiming to balance innovation with consumer protection. As a user or developer, you’ll need to stay informed about evolving regulations to guarantee your activities remain compliant, especially when dealing with tokenized assets or deploying smart contracts across different jurisdictions.

Can Smart Contracts Be Updated After Deployment?
Smart contracts can’t be easily updated after deployment because their code is typically immutable. If you need a contract upgrade or code modification, you’ll often have to deploy a new version and transfer the relevant data. Some platforms enable upgradeable smart contracts through proxy patterns, allowing you to modify logic without losing data. However, this process requires careful planning to guarantee security and functionality during contract upgrades.

How Do Oracles Work Within Smart Contract Ecosystems?
Imagine oracles as trusted messengers delivering crucial news from outside worlds into your smart contract universe. They work by providing external data feeds, validating data from real-world sources to guarantee accuracy. This process allows your smart contracts to react to real-time events—like weather updates or stock prices—by securely bridging the gap between digital agreements and real-world information, making your contracts smarter and more responsive.
